Kissx Clay Time Purifying Face Mask


This has been by far my most favourite face mask this year, I use it at least two times a week, surprisingly one tub lasts at least a month, sometimes I can stretch it and make it last a while longer but it's so inexpensive.

Neutrogena Daily Scrub


I have been obsessed with this, it's so refreshing to wake up in the morning and scrub my face with this. It leaves my face smelling so fruity. 

Revlon Colorstay Foundation


If you have read some of my other posts you will know how much I rely on this foundation. It is honestly my holy grail. It is amazing. Applied with a beauty blender it gives such a flawless appearance. 

Rimmel Stay Matte Powder


I decided to add this in even though I have used it for years. As you can tell I have hit pan, badly but I don't see the point in buying a new one yet as I haven't had this one long and there's still plenty of product left. 

Collection Extreme Felt Tip Eyeliner


Everyone knows how crap I am at eyeliner, my hand shakes and then my eye twitches so it ends up all over my face. Let's not even mention how bad I am at winged eyeliner. Even though it still doesn't look fantastic this makes it so much easier for me. 

Benefit They're Real Tinted Primer


So everyone knows I love drugstore makeup and I haven't really tried high end brands before until I saw this on the front of a Elle magazine (yes, I bought the magazine just so I could have the product). I was interested in this because I have never used a primer on my eyelashes before, it is a brown shade but honestly I love this. I wear this all the time and I don't even apply mascara over the top as my eyelashes look perfect already with just using this. 

Renewing Argan Oil of Morocco 


I use this all the time as I keep changing hair colours every few weeks. With all the bleach my hair is so damaged but after using a little bit of this it is in so much better condition. 

Batiste Dry Shampoo


I'm sure everyone uses this. For those days where you can't be bothered to wash your hair this is perfect (obviously, that's what it's used for, Katie). You can even use this for a bit of volume in your hair.
